Empire Beauty School-Nashville Tuition & Outcomes (2026)
Empire Beauty School-Nashville is a private for-profit trade school in Brentwood, Tennessee, enrolling about 111 students. Programs focus on certificates and workforce credentials that prepare students for skilled trades and technical careers. The published completion rate is about 72.00% at 150% of normal time. Median earnings about ten years after entry reach about $23,921 among students who received federal aid.

Enrollment & Student Demographics
Empire Beauty School-Nashville reported total enrollment of about 111 students in the latest College Scorecard extract. The student body is about 4% male and 96% female. Enrollment by race and ethnicity includes White (32.4%), Black or African American (23.4%), and Race/ethnicity unknown (23.4%). About 49.76% of undergraduates receive Pell Grants. Roughly 50.1% of students are first-generation college students.
